Output 75faa3f73613e58d6a77ca2b9d79e0e6f495c3b64cc7538d3c032bc2d5afb119:15

value
633435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70618d9572425645eacad7f4223b6668f69f322e OP_EQUAL
address
3BwEU8k5DTfFyT66oK983dQE9AKZ2sXhz5
transaction
75faa3f73613e58d6a77ca2b9d79e0e6f495c3b64cc7538d3c032bc2d5afb119
confirmations
274277
spent
true